Chevrolet Malibu 2010 Engine Oil Life Reset

The Malibu is very competitive in its class. Two engines are offered: a 169-hp four-cylinder and a 252-hp V6. The car is quiet, rides well, and has responsive and secure handling. We found the LTZ tauter, but without any compromise in ride comfort. The V6 is quick and refined. With the optional six-speed automatic, the four-cylinder gets 25 mpg. A mild-hybrid version of the four-cylinder engine is only available in fleet sales. ESC is standard across the line. The interior is roomy and mostly well put together. IIHS crash-test results are good.

Engine Oil Life System 

The engine oil life system calculates engine oil life based on vehicle use and displays a DIC message when it is necessary to change the engine oil and filter. The oil life system should be reset to 100% only following an oil change. 

Resetting the Oil Life System 

1. Turn the ignition to ON/RUN, with the engine off.

 2. Press and hold the DIC INFO and reset buttons, on the left side of the steering wheel, at the same time to enter the personalization menu. The OIL LIFE RESET message displays. 

3. Press and hold the reset button until the DIC display shows ACKNOWLEDGED. 

4. Turn the key to LOCK/OFF.
